Department of Soil and Environment
An appointment as Professor in Nutrient Cycling is vacant at the Department of Soil and Environment at SLU, Uppsala. The Department carries out teaching and research on chemical, physical and biological properties and processes in soil linked to sustainable use of soil as a natural resource.

Subject area
The subject concerns processes and factors affecting plant nutrient cycling and nutrient availability in soil in agricultural systems. The subject can include different aspects of mineralization, organic matter dynamics, transport processes and plant uptake using modelling and/or experimental approaches. Both agricultural productivity and environmental impact should be taken into consideration.

The Swedish University of Agricultural Sciences (SLU) develops the understanding and sustainable use and management of biological natural resources. The university ranks well internationally within its subject areas. SLU is a research-intensive university that also offers unique degree programmes in for example rural development and natural resource management, environmental economics, animal science and landscape architecture.

SLU has just over 3,000 employees, 5,000 students and a turnover of SEK 3 billion. The university has invested heavily in a modern, attractive environment on its campuses in Alnarp, Umeå and Uppsala.
